Tuscany is possibly the greatest repository of art in the world, from extraordinary paintings and sculpture to frescoes and architectural masterpieces. Visitors to Tuscany come for many reasons. Many come in search of fine art, others to explore the extraordinary countryside. Gourmets and wine buffs descend on Tuscany to enjoy the simple yet wonderful cuisine and wine. Walkers enjoy the mountain paths, cyclists the rolling hills, summer vacationers the sea coast and islands. Students come to learn the beautiful Italian language and culture.
But arguably the most spectacular thing about Tuscany is the breathtaking scenery. Central Tuscany is dotted with medieval hilltop fortresses, vine-planted hillsides and sculptural stands of cypress trees; the northwest and east harbour boast dramatic mountain ranges and fecund forests; and the central and southern coasts feature a garland of islands floating tantalisingly close to a shoreline teeming with wildlife. The range of outdoor activities on offer is equally diverse, contributing to the region's reputation as a repository of grand-slam sights and experiences unmatched anywhere in the world.

This is a magnificently restored castle that dates back to the middle ages - for over a thousands years its walls have heard whispers of intriguing stories, rivalries and plots.
Majestic and utterly enchanting, the Castello Di Tornano offers unique accommodation wherein guests are transported back to an era gone by.
It is located on a hill in the Chianti Classico region of Tuscany and boasts breathtaking views of the rolling vineyards for which this area is famed.
Featuring a swimming pool, pretty gardens, superb restaurant and winecellar, this 4* stay promises unforgettable romance.

Restaurant
This superb restaurant is run by chef Anna who cooks traditional dishes from the Chianti region, and happily offers a flexible menu aimed at delighting guests.
Using fresh and locally-sourced ingredients in all of the dishes she prepares, chef Anna cooks with seasonal vegetables that are grown in their gardens, and serves the Castle’s very own IGP Tuscan extra virgin olive oil, local cold meats and cheeses, and game from the castle's hunting grounds, such as pheasant and wild boar.
Eat at this fantastic restaurant and you will be transported to an Italian food heaven that you will be raving about for years to come.
Wine Tasting
Experience a wine tasting in the old prison of the castle! Here you can try the Chianti region's famous Black Rooster and Sangiovese grape wines, accompanied by freshly prepared bruschetta prepared with the castle's own olive oil. You can even walk in the wine estate to learn more about the wine.

Learn the secrets of the Italian Kitchen with chef Anna 'Mamma Anna'. Anna Bacco is not a chef, but a traditional Italian “mamma” ready to disclose her secret recipes to guests.
These cooking sessions take place in a relaxed and informal atmosphere, where learning how to prepare a typical Italian menu becomes a cultural and emotional experience. 'Mamma Anna' will teach traditional Tuscan dishes, from homemade pasta to local meat and her exquisite Tiramisu. After the lesson, guests will taste the dishes prepared, accompanied by delicious Chianti Classico Castello di Tornano wine.
Wine Shop
The castle's wine shop is located in the charming and historic setting of the Castle’s Tower. Here, you can taste and purchase the products from Castello di Tornano. The shop is open from March to November, every day from 9am to 8pm.
